Middle East Flight School Appoints Chief Training Officer in 2026

Jordan –Royal Jordanian Air Academy (RJAA), a flight training provider based in Amman,has appointed Engineer Mahmoud Al‑Marashdeh as Chief Training Officer (CTO) as part of its ambitious 2025–2035 transformation strategy to enhance training quality and align with the highest international aviation standards.

Earlier this month RJAA had announced a strategic milestone in its 2026 operational excellence initiative by fully onboarding the FlightLogger digital training management system. This implementation forms part of RJAA’s broader digitisation and digitalisation strategy aimed at enhancing training performance and organisational efficiency.
